城市高精度实景三维单体模型建设及应用

摘    要:倾斜摄影测量技术可以实时、综合感知大尺度、高精度的复杂城市场景,在获取正射影像的同时获得真实的立面纹理信息,为城市实景三维模型建设提供保证。本文分析了城市三维单体模型测量基本技术,按照城市要素类型对单体化模型进行分类,研究了二维与三维数据的融合方式,其精细单体化成果在广州市白云区665 km2城市实景三维模型建设中得到应用,在提高工作效率的同时降低了外业劳动强度。

关 键 词:倾斜摄影测量  城市高精度实景三维模型  单体化模型  精细单体化  模型组织与分类

Construction and application of high-precision three-dimensional monomerization model for urban scenes

Abstract:Oblique photogrammetry can perceive complex urban scenes with large scale and high-precision in a real-time and comprehensively. Furthermore,the technology obtains real facade texture while acquiring an orthograph, which guarantees the construction of three-dimensional models of urban scenes. This paper analyzes the necessary technology of urban three-dimensional monomer model measurement,and classifies the monomer model according to the types of urban elements by studing the fusion of twodimensiona and three-dimensiona data. The fine monomer results have been applied in the construction of 665 km~2 urban threedimensional model in Baiyun District,Guangzhou. It has been importantly used in the construction of the models,which not only improves work efficiency,but also reduces field labor intensity.
Keywords:oblique photogrammetry  high-precision model of the city  monomer model  fine monomerization  model organization and classification
